A different glimpsing of the same

Only just now is the stuff of Infinite Jest's plot getting underway, and it looks like there's something else happening, too.

Maybe one of the ETA players is from a town too close to the Great Convexity. There, the wastes of the area may have nurtured his or her nascent psychic powers, which still remain dormant. But, though unaware, this person moves things around the academy in strict defiance of gravity and sense.

Yes, the bit about Ortho "The Darkness" Stice's furniture moving around while he sleeps isn't just a strange aside among other strange asides, but seems to carry one thread of the plot. At least, the mention of other items winding up in places where they shouldn't be leads me to believe that it's more important than a one off bit.

This is also the part of the book where chronology begins to really churn around Interdependence Day, November 11th, in the Year of the Depend Adult Undergarment. Even though it was sections/chapters ago, we return to an earlier point in the Interdependence Day banquet. A point during the festivities at which Hal's near loss to Stice has caused quite a stir. And, we also get a little hint of what went on in Tavis' office. Just a wee little bit.

If what's happening currently in the book, vis a vis its structure is any indication, we're riding a swirl of a tale, rounding a core group of events and ideas over and over again from different angles and positions. Eventually, one that looks into that office through a window or vent or something has to be visible.
